MyLink Navigation Stopped Working

Did a search but can't find anything

I have a '13 ZL1 with MyLink and Navigation system. It stopped working on me the last month or so. Every time I turn the navigation on, it just stay on one location somewhere very far away from where I am. The is no gps signal I can see. However everything on the MyLink system works. All the buttons, settings, radio, xm, usb, etc.

I am trying to take it to a dealer soon but I want to know before hand that if anyone have experience with his malfunction. I'm hoping someone in this forum can explain what needs to be done. Is this a software fix or a MyLink replacement situation?

Update

I got my car back yesterday after the dealership took it for 5 days. They had to order and replaced the entire mylink unit. It works now. I notice that there was some item looks newer then before, probably a software update. I must say chevrolet service was top notch.
